Overview:

The course is aimed at providing a deeper understanding of both Islamic Finance and Banking and is intended for graduates. The course discusses the concepts of Islamic Finance and prohibitions in terms of financial transactions and also the application of these concepts in the real world of fi nance. The prohibitions have broad implications in structuring contracts dealing with financial transactions including investments in line with the rules and processes laid down by the Shari’ah. Students will also develop analytical skills and discuss the causes of failures of financial regulation and policies. This course is endorsed by The Institute of Bankers in South Africa (IOBSA).
